Role Overview
We are seeking a Compliance Officer to join our team in Leeds. This role supports the creation, rollout, maintenance, and continuous improvement of our Integrated Management System (IMS), ensuring alignment with international standards and company policies.
The successful candidate will maintain certifications such as ISO 9001, ISO/IEC 27001, ISO 45001 and ISO/IEC 20000, while aiding the development and adoption of new management systems and certification schemes. Collaboration with business stakeholders is vital to developing system documentation, coordinating audits, identifying improvements, and embedding a culture of compliance, quality, and governance.
Key Responsibilities
- Design, develop, and continually enhance the organization's Management Systems to support growth and operational efficiency aligned with recognized standards.
- Manage implementation, upkeep, surveillance, and recertification of multiple ISO standards including ISO 9001, ISO 14001, ISO 45001, ISO/IEC 27001, ISO/IEC 20000.
- Translate ISO, regulatory, and business requirements into actionable governance frameworks, processes, controls, and documentation.
- Oversee internal and external audits, management reviews, and related assurance activities.
- Lead risk management, identify opportunities, manage non-conformities, corrective actions, and foster continual improvement initiatives.
- Collaborate across teams to embed compliance comprehensively and ensure understanding and application of management system standards.
- Develop compliance reporting, key performance indicators, and management information for senior leadership.
- Stay informed on legislative, regulatory, and standards changes, evaluating their impact to maintain organizational compliance.
- Promote an organizational culture emphasizing quality, assurance, and ongoing improvement.
Experience and Skills Required
- At least three years in roles pertaining to Compliance, Quality, Governance, or Management Systems.
- Experience in designing, deploying, and refining Integrated Management Systems.
- Handling multiple ISO certifications including audit coordination and recertification processes.
- Practical familiarity with ISO 9001, ISO/IEC 27001, ISO 45001, ISO/IEC 20000 standards.
- Supporting or facilitating audits, corrective actions, non-conformity management, and continuous improvement practices.
- Ability to interpret standards and implement them as practical controls and business processes.
- Strong organizational, analytical, communication, and stakeholder management capabilities; adept at multitasking independently.

Company Culture
Ranked 5th in the UK Top 50 Best Places to Work for 2024, Netcompany fosters an entrepreneurial environment with low bureaucracy, flexibility, and agility, encouraging employees to perform at their best. Founded in the UK through the acquisition of Hunter Macdonald in 2017, Netcompany has grown to 7,400+ employees and maintains offices across Europe and Vietnam.
